Recently, I worked on the Portsmouth Chinese New Year Extravaganza — a live cultural event held at the New Theatre Royal, celebrating Chinese culture through traditional and contemporary dance. The show brought together a wide range of performers and a full audience for an evening of movement, music, and colour.
As part of the production team, I operated the front-facing wide camera, capturing a continuous, stable shot of the full stage throughout the performance. I also monitored and recorded the event audio, ensuring clean, balanced sound for post-production.
It was a fast-paced, visually dynamic event and a great opportunity to contribute across both video and audio roles in a live, multi-camera setup. This project challenged me to stay focused, work collaboratively under pressure, and adapt quickly to the natural unpredictability of live performance. It reinforced the importance of timing, communication, and attention to detail when juggling multiple technical roles in a single event.
